Summary
The unicode character "诌" at code point U+8BCC is a CJK (Chinese Japanese Korean) ideogram meaning "play with words, quip, or talk nonsense". It is a character in the CJK Unified Ideographs block and is part of the Han script. The character is an other letter. The UTF-8 encoding of "诌" is 0xE8 0xAF 0x8C and the UTF-16 encoding is 0x8BCC.
